About Dr. Thomas Caves, MD

Dr. Caves graduated from NEW YORK Medical College. Dr. Thomas Caves, MD is a Gastroenterologist in Santa Barbara, CA and has 28 years experience. Dr. Caves has experience treating conditions like Enteritis, Intestinal Diverticulitis and Alcoholic Gastritis among other conditions at varying frequencies. At present, Dr. Caves received an average rating of 4.5/5 from patients and has been reviewed 2 times. Dr. Caves's office accepts new patients and telehealth appointments. Dr. Caves is board certified in Gastroenterology and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
